>백엔드 개발 >PHP 튜토리얼 >AJAX를 사용하여 PHP 응답을 검색하고 저장하는 방법은 무엇입니까?

AJAX를 사용하여 PHP 응답을 검색하고 저장하는 방법은 무엇입니까?

Mary-Kate Olsen
Mary-Kate Olsen원래의
2024-10-29 02:49:291028검색

How to Retrieve and Store PHP Response Using AJAX?

AJAX를 통해 PHP 응답 검색

AJAX를 활용하여 PHP 파일에 데이터를 제출할 때 PHP 파일에서 응답을 추출하여 저장해야 하는 경우가 많습니다. 변하기 쉬운. 이를 수행하는 방법은 다음과 같습니다.

1. PHP 파일 생성

이 경우 PHP 파일 process.php는 echo 또는 json_encode를 사용하여 gewünschte 응답을 에코해야 합니다. 예:

<code class="php"><?php echo 'apple'; ?></code>

2. JavaScript로 응답 저장

PHP 파일에서 반환된 응답은 AJAX 호출의 성공 함수 내에서 액세스할 수 있습니다. 서버의 출력은 성공 함수에 매개변수로 전달되며, 이는 응답을 변수에 저장하는 데 사용할 수 있습니다. 예:

<code class="javascript">success: function(data) {
    const response = data;
    alert(response); // Displays the value returned from PHP, i.e. "apple"
}</code>

3. Post 요청 이름 지정

POST 요청 이름은 AJAX 호출의 데이터 옵션에 지정됩니다. 제공된 코드 조각에서는 somedata가 이름으로 사용됩니다. 제출된 데이터에 액세스하기 위해 PHP 파일에서 일관되게 사용되는 한 POST 요청에 어떤 이름이든 지정할 수 있습니다.

4. 응답 형식

PHP 파일과 JavaScript 함수가 모두 적절한 방식으로 응답을 처리하는 한 서버 응답에는 일반 텍스트로 충분합니다. 응답이 더 구조화되어 있거나 복잡한 데이터 전송이 필요한 경우에도 JSON을 사용할 수 있습니다.

이 단계를 따르면 AJAX를 사용하여 PHP 파일에서 응답을 효과적으로 검색하고 저장할 수 있으므로 동적 데이터와 상호 작용할 수 있습니다. 클라이언트측에서.

위 내용은 AJAX를 사용하여 PHP 응답을 검색하고 저장하는 방법은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.